Представена е версията на дисплейния сървър Mir 2.8, чиято разработка продължава от Canonical, въпреки отказа да се разработи обвивката Unity и изданието Ubuntu за смартфони. Mir остава в търсенето в проектите на Canonical и сега се позиционира като решение за вградени устройства и Интернет на нещата (IoT). Mir може да се използва като композитен сървър за Wayland, който ви позволява да стартирате всякакви приложения, използващи Wayland (например, създадени с GTK3/4, Qt5 или SDL2) в среди, базирани на Mir. Инсталационните пакети са подготвени за Ubuntu 20.04, 21.10 и 22.04 (PPA) и Fedora 33, 34, 35 и 36. Кодът на проекта се разпространява под лиценз GPLv2.
В новата версия:
- Добавена е поддръжка за експериментално разширение към протокола wlr_screencopy_unstable_v1, което ви позволява да създавате помощни програми за създаване на екранни снимки.
- По време на асемблирането се осигурява генериране на код с дефиниции на протокола Wayland.
- Кодът на графичната платформа и API са преработени, за да поддържат бъдещи хетерогенни и хибридни GPU среди.
- Добавена е опция "-x11-window-title" за задаване на заглавието на прозореца на платформата X11.
- Mir беше сглобен и тестван на системи с RISC-V архитектура.
- Активирана проверка на компилация в експериментални клонове на Ubuntu 22.10, Fedora Rawhide, Debian Sid и Alpine Edge.
Източник: opennet.ru